Whether you’re renovating your office to attract new tenants or simply wanting to update the space for your current employees, there are a few things to watch out for. From choosing the right contractor to making sure the work is completed on time and on budget, careful planning is key to a successful office renovation. In this blog post, we’ll share some of our top tips for ensuring your office renovation goes smoothly.

1. Make sure you have a clear plan and budget for the renovations before you start

2. Choose materials that are durable and easy to clean, like laminate flooring or tile

3. Avoid disruptive changes that will make it hard for employees to do their jobs

4. Get input from employees on what they would like to see changed in the office

5. Have a contractor who is experienced in commercial renovations oversee the project

Choose materials that are durable and easy to clean, like laminate flooring or tile

When considering what type of flooring to install in your home, it is important to think about durability and ease of cleaning. Choosing materials such as laminate flooring or tile can provide the perfect combination for a long-lasting and low maintenance option. Not only are these types of flooring extremely durable, but they are also secured tightly together which helps prevent dirt from accumulating and make them easier to clean. To protect against any potential water penetration, make sure to choose high quality grout and sealant products when installing either laminate or tile floors. Get input from employees on what they would like to see changed in the office

Encouraging employee input when it comes to office changes can be a great way to boost morale and create an environment where everyone’s opinion is valued. Polling all employees for feedback on what could be improved is a step in the right direction to ensure that workplace changes are seen as beneficial. This process can lead to some creative, thoughtful solutions and bring people together in the spirit of collaboration while working toward the common goal of a more productive work environment. It may also allow leadership to gain insight into how employees view their roles and suggest ways to increase job satisfaction or prevent burnout. Listening to employee ideas is a basic yet powerful way to show that their work matters and create an atmosphere where staff feel engaged and respected.
